Sep 9 – 11, 2019
Introduce an implementation of IOMMU in linux-riscv

Sep 9, 2019, 10:45 AM
Mr Ren Guo ( (belong to Mr Han Mao ( (belong to


IOMMU is a very popluar equipment for both embed and server virtualization area. In the topic we'll focus on embed area and shared virtual address.

Firstly, we'll talk about the value of IOMMU for the embed system and what the benefit we could get from IOMMU in our cost-down embed system.

Secondly, Guo will share the experience on the IOMMU implementation, eg: How to keep the same asid with CPU and IOMMU in hardware. How to share CPU's page table with IOMMU for user space address.

Lastly, let's have a free discussion on riscv mmu, iommu and SVA related issues.

